Steven Stamkos, Feb. 28, 2016

Although not the most famous penalty shot of his career, Steven Stamkos’ last penalty shot attempt and conversion came on this attempt in 2016. Stamkos displayed some pretty impressive hands and patience to wait out Tuukka Rask.

Stamkos’ penalty shot goal secured a 4-1 win for the Lightning in Boston in a building that has haunted Stamkos over the years. Fast forward to 3:15 on this video to see the penalty and eventual conversion from the Lightning captain.
